Quick heads-up on Pinwheel UI versioning: we cut a minor release every sprint, and anything touching component props needs a changeset file in the PR. No changeset, no merge — the bot will nag you. Majors are rare and go through the design council first. The full policy, with examples of what counts as breaking, lives on the internal page below.

wiki page, bahip-yahip: https://grafana.qirvanlabs.corp/browse/display/projects/cc3a1b9dbfc9

Meeting notes — Gala prep, Tuesday

Quick recap for the office manager: the Brindlewood Awards trophies are back from Castellan Engravers and look great, though two name plates need redoing. Jori will drop the corrected plates Thursday. The engraved set goes by courier to the Fallowdene Hall venue Friday morning, boxed and padded. The courier hand-over instruction below is confidential, so keep it off the shared notes.

courier memo of yajef-bajep: the frawyn jordor courier leaves the norwyn ledger at gate 2781 under passcode 330769

## Service account: catalog-cache-invalidator

Used by Shelfpoint to purge stale product catalog entries after price or inventory updates. Runs under the `svc-cachebuster` account. Scope: invalidation endpoints only; no read access to catalog data. New hires: never reuse this account for ad-hoc scripts. Rotation is monthly, automated via Keysmith. If invalidation lags, check the account's rate-limit bucket before escalating. Local dev needs the current key in your env file. Current key below.

app token of fajop-fahif = qvz4-AnML